Embodiment Construction

[0028] see figure 1 , figure 2 , image 3 , the feeding posture adjustment wheelchair for patients with dysphagia of the present invention includes a wheelchair frame 1, a backrest mechanism 2, a seat mechanism 3, a leg support mechanism 4 and a running mechanism 5. Two left and right anti-dumping small wheels 11 are provided at the rear portion of the wheelchair frame 1 . The traveling mechanism 5 comprises two front universal wheels 51 and two rear wheels 52, and the two front universal wheels 51 and the two rear wheels 52 are installed under the front and rear rigid frames of the wheelchair frame 1 respectively.

Abstract

The invention provides an ingestion body posture adjusting wheelchair used for dysphagia patients. The ingestion body posture adjusting wheelchair comprises a wheelchair frame, a backrest mechanism, a seat mechanism and a foot support mechanism, wherein the backrest mechanism comprises a backrest frame, safety protection boards on the left and right sides, a headrest and a backrest inclined air cylinder; the seat mechanism comprises a seat cushion frame and a seat cushion rotation air cylinder; the foot support mechanism comprises a foot support frame, a pedal, left and right leg baffles and a foot support lifting air cylinder; the seat cushion frame is rotatably connected with the backrest frame, the foot support frame is rotatably connected with the seat cushion frame, and the seat cushion frame is rotatably connected with the wheelchair frame. With the ingestion body posture adjusting wheelchair, patients can be subjected to multi-part (back lateral pitching composite posture and leg inclining posture) and multi-angle body posture adjustment on the wheelchair, so that the ingestion body posture adjustment requirements of the different dysphagia patients can be satisfied.

Description

technical field [0001] The invention relates to a rehabilitation training device, in particular to a feeding position adjustment wheelchair for patients with swallowing disorders. Background technique [0002] Dysphagia is the inability to safely and effectively transport food from the mouth to the stomach to obtain adequate nutrition and water due to impairment of the jaw, lips, tongue, soft palate, throat, esophageal sphincter, or esophagus. Common causes include stroke, traumatic brain injury, Parkinson's disease, damage to the swallowing channel and its nearby organs, and tumors. Swallowing disorders can easily lead to aspiration, and even lead to serious consequences such as aspiration pneumonia, suffocation, and malnutrition. Studies have found that about 34% of stroke deaths are caused by aspiration pneumonia, and dysphagia is the first cause of aspiration pneumonia.
